Dr. Jingying Cao is a pioneering researcher in the field of bionic robotics and high-voltage (HV) live-line operations, with a focus on enhancing safety and efficiency in power infrastructure maintenance. Their key research areas include bionic mechanical design, concealed space inspection, and autonomous robotic systems for hazardous environments. Dr. Cao's major contribution is the development of a bionic self-insulating mechanical arm, specifically engineered to inspect concealed spaces within live power cable tunnels—a task previously impossible with conventional metallic-jointed arms. This innovation directly addresses the critical challenge of mitigating personnel casualties during HV operations.
